Self-healing systems refer to technologies and processes that automatically detect and correct faults without human intervention. They are designed to identify issues such as hardware or software failures and initiate self-repair procedures, ensuring systems remain operational with minimal downtime. These systems are particularly valuable in environments that require high availability and reliability, such as data centers, cloud infrastructure, and critical IT applications. By automatically recovering from failures, self-healing systems maintain continuous operation, preventing disruptions and improving overall performance.

How Do Self-Healing Systems Work?
Self-healing systems are powered by various technologies, including sensors, monitoring software, and advanced algorithms. These systems continuously monitor the health of the network or application, analyzing data for signs of anomalies or potential failures. Once a problem is detected, the system takes predefined actions such as reconfiguring resources, restarting services, or switching to backup components to restore normal operation. In some cases, machine learning algorithms are used to improve the system’s ability to predict and prevent failures before they occur, further enhancing their effectiveness.

Benefits of Self-Healing Systems
Reduced Downtime
One of the primary advantages of self-healing systems is their ability to reduce downtime. Since these systems can automatically detect and fix issues, businesses experience fewer disruptions. This is particularly important for industries that rely on continuous operations, such as telecommunications, finance, and healthcare. By maintaining uptime, self-healing systems help businesses deliver consistent services to customers, enhancing satisfaction and loyalty.

Cost Savings
Self-healing systems contribute to cost savings by reducing the need for manual intervention and troubleshooting. With less reliance on IT personnel to resolve issues, companies can optimize their resources and reduce labor costs. Additionally, by minimizing system downtime, self-healing systems help prevent revenue loss associated with service interruptions, making them a cost-effective solution for businesses.

Improved System Reliability
Self-healing systems enhance the overall reliability of IT infrastructure. By continuously monitoring and fixing problems, these systems ensure that critical services remain available, even in the event of unexpected failures. The proactive approach to maintenance improves system stability, leading to fewer errors, less data loss, and a more robust IT environment.

Scalability
Self-healing systems are highly scalable, making them ideal for businesses experiencing growth or fluctuations in demand. These systems can automatically adjust to accommodate increased workloads or resource requirements, ensuring that performance remains consistent even as business needs change. The ability to scale effortlessly reduces the need for manual intervention and allows organizations to focus on growth rather than system maintenance.

Applications of Self-Healing Systems
Data Centers
In data centers, self-healing systems are crucial for maintaining the health of server infrastructure and networks. These systems can detect hardware failures, reroute traffic, and replace faulty components without human intervention, ensuring uninterrupted service for clients.

Cloud Computing
Cloud environments benefit greatly from self-healing technologies, as they can automatically handle resource allocation, monitor server performance, and adjust configurations based on real-time data. This ensures optimal performance and reliability in cloud-based applications.

Telecommunications
In telecommunications, self-healing systems are used to detect and repair network issues, such as signal interruptions or hardware failures, ensuring that users experience minimal service disruption. Automated recovery processes help maintain the integrity of communication networks.

Healthcare IT Systems
Self-healing systems are also being implemented in healthcare IT, where uptime and data integrity are critical. These systems ensure that patient records, diagnostic equipment, and other essential services remain operational, even in the event of unexpected failures.

The Future of Self-Healing Systems
The future of self-healing systems looks promising as they continue to evolve with advances in artificial intelligence (AI) and machine learning (ML). These technologies enable self-healing systems to become even more intelligent, anticipating and resolving issues before they occur. As businesses and industries rely more on digital infrastructure, self-healing systems will play an increasingly vital role in ensuring smooth operations, reducing costs, and enhancing system reliability.

Conclusion
Self-healing systems are revolutionizing the way businesses manage and maintain their IT infrastructure. With the ability to detect and correct faults autonomously, these systems reduce downtime, improve reliability, and lower operational costs. As technology advances, the capabilities of self-healing systems will only grow, further transforming industries and providing businesses with the tools they need to stay competitive in a rapidly evolving digital landscape. Embracing self-healing systems can provide organizations with a significant advantage in terms of efficiency, performance, and customer satisfaction.

Our Offices

Let’s connect and build innovative software solutions to unlock new revenue-earning opportunities for your venture

India
USA
Canada
United Kingdom
Australia
New Zealand
Singapore
Netherlands
Germany
Dubai
Scroll to Top